At the heart of this exceptional estate lies a spectacular indoor riding arena with steel rafter construction, spanning 140’ x 70'. It touts excellent drainage with its sand footing and gravel foundation, Suntough non-colouring clear plastic sheeting and a top-grade lighting system. A heated 23’ x 12’ viewing lounge overlooks the riding ring and includes access to a two-piece washroom. The attached stable includes ten box stalls, a 12’ x 12’ wash stall, hay loft, feed room, and heated tack room complete with individual lockers and is outfitted for a washer and dryer, providing everything you need to care for your horses - even a separate septic system. An outside wood furnace provides heat, while an electric furnace is available as a back-up.
Outdoor facilities are equally impressive, with a 300’ x 150’ sand riding ring, 150’ x 125’ grass riding ring, a 40 x 100 metre grass carriage-driving ring and six paddocks with four run-in shelters. A multitude of outbuildings, including a garage/workshop with a 12’ x 10’ insulated door and concrete floor, a 29’ x 23’ hay barn with a metal roof, a 16’ x 44’ machinery shed built in 2020, a 15’ x 17’ log construction sugar shack, and a 14’ x 30’ woodshed immediately adjacent to the wood-burning outdoor furnace with enough storage to hold an entire year’s worth of wood.
